We just barely saw the leaked images of the new Sony Ericsson phone, codenamed Rachael, and already we’re seeing a video of the phones user interface. What’s even more surprising, we really like what we see even though we worried about Sony Ericsson putting together their own UI for the Android OS the phone is running.

The UI looks pretty sleek and simple, two characteristics we really love to see in touchscreen interfaces. And if the rumors of a Snapdragon processor are true, this phone should be pretty responsive, downright zippy even.

If they can really bring this all together, great processor, Android OS and nice interface (along with a bug-free phone altogether), Sony Ericsson may have an incredible contender on the market.
